TikTok and parent company ByteDance have been sued by content moderators who say they suffered 'psychological trauma' from looking at 'disgusting' uploaded videos
"Many uploads include graphic and objectionable content including child sexual abuse, rape, torture, bestiality, beheadings, suicide, and murder," the lawsuit stated. A representative of TikTok did not respond to an email seeking comment.
During the course of their work, which included mandatory 12-hour days, both claim to have seen"many acts of extreme violence." Young saw a 13-year-old child murdered and videos of bestiality. Velez similarly saw violence against children, bestiality, along with videos of necrophilia.
"To the contrary, defendants impose productivity standards and quotas on their content moderators that are irreconcilable with applicable standards of care," the lawsuit alleged.
